Klaster Kubernetes Container Service mendukung penggunaan kembali instance Server Load Balancer (SLB). Untuk menghemat sumber daya, Anda dapat menambahkan instance SLB yang sama ke beberapa aplikasi yang diterapkan dalam klaster Kubernetes Container Service dari Enterprise Distributed Application Service (EDAS). Selain itu, alamat IP tetap dapat diberikan untuk mempermudah operasi dan pemeliharaan.
Prasyarat
Sebelum menambahkan instance SLB yang sama ke beberapa aplikasi, lakukan langkah-langkah berikut:
- Tingkatkan komponen Cloud Controller Manager (CCM) dari klaster Kubernetes Container Service. Untuk informasi lebih lanjut, lihat Kelola Komponen.
Klaster Kubernetes Container Service mencakup beberapa template. Anda harus meningkatkan komponen CCM dari template klaster Kubernetes terkelola dan klaster Kubernetes khusus ke versi berikut:
- Versi CCM untuk klaster Kubernetes terkelola adalah 1.9.3.112-g93c7140-aliyun atau yang lebih baru.
- Versi CCM untuk klaster Kubernetes khusus adalah v1.9.3.106-g3f39653-aliyun atau yang lebih baru.
Penting Jika Anda tidak meningkatkan komponen CCM untuk klaster Kubernetes Container Service Anda, Anda tidak akan dapat reuse an SLB instance, delete an existing listener, atau the application traffic may drop to zero. - Buat instance CLB.
Penting
- Saat menambahkan instance SLB di halaman Detail Aplikasi konsol EDAS, instance SLB yang dibeli oleh EDAS tidak dapat digunakan kembali.
- Instance SLB yang dibuat harus berada dalam VPC yang sama dengan aplikasi tempat instance SLB akan ditambahkan.
- Pelajari Batasan instance SLB.
Menggunakan kembali instance SLB
Anda dapat menambahkan instance SLB ke beberapa aplikasi untuk menggunakan kembali instance tersebut. Untuk informasi lebih lanjut, lihat Tambahkan Instance SLB ke Aplikasi dalam Klaster Kubernetes. Bagian ini hanya menjelaskan pertimbangan untuk operasi dalam kotak dialog Add Public SLB Configuration Confirmation.
- Choose SLB: Pilih instance SLB yang telah Anda buat pada langkah sebelumnya dari daftar drop-down di sebelah kanan, bukan instance SLB yang dibeli EDAS untuk Anda.
- SLB Port: Atur port ini ke port yang belum digunakan.
Verifikasi hasil
- Masuk ke konsol SLB.
- Di panel navigasi di sebelah kiri, klik Instances.
- Di halaman Server Load Balancers, klik nama instance SLB target.
- Di halaman Instance Details, klik tab Listener, dan periksa apakah pengaturan port, (aplikasi) name, dan VServer group sesuai dengan konfigurasi Anda.
Setelah instance SLB ditambahkan untuk beberapa aplikasi, aplikasi-aplikasi tersebut dapat diakses melalui alamat IP dan port yang berbeda dari instance SLB yang sama.